poor sound quality after bounce
hello
i have win 11 Intel(R) Core(TM) i3-8130U CPU @ 2.20GHz 2.21 GHz laptop with pro tools intro running umc22 interface ms40 speakers the whole setup works excellent apart from when i send to bounce and then playback from audio file in my laptops music, the audio has no tone to it and sounds similar to playing through laptop speakers the sound in the daw is excellent through the daw and out to the speakers it appears to process the tracks incorrect loosing quality even sending the completed audio file out of the laptop to another device the sound quality is the same poor i have tried io settings etc but im at a loss i assume something is corrupting the audio maybe not following the correct path during processing any help and thoughts with this would be great thank you ian |

Re: poor sound quality after bounce
See the "help us help you" tab at top of forum. Try bouncing a session with NO plugs. Especially NO plugs on master fader. How are you playing back? Is there some eq or processing going on in the app used for playback?

Re: poor sound quality after bounce
^^^
And pay lots of attention to what source you are bouncing from (in the dialog panel). Many of these problems are caused by bouncing something different than what you are listening to. What happens if you re-import into Pro Tools ? That can be a clue to the cause. |
